1. 什么是索引優(yōu)化?
索引是MySQL中用于加快查詢速度的一種數(shù)據(jù)結(jié)構(gòu)。索引優(yōu)化是指通過(guò)優(yōu)化索引的使用方式,使得查詢速度更快,查詢效率更高。常用的索引優(yōu)化技巧包括:合理設(shè)計(jì)索引、避免使用不必要的索引、使用覆蓋索引、使用聯(lián)合索引等。
2. 什么是查詢優(yōu)化?
查詢優(yōu)化是指通過(guò)調(diào)整查詢語(yǔ)句、優(yōu)化表結(jié)構(gòu)等方式,使得查詢速度更快、查詢效率更高。常用的查詢優(yōu)化技巧包括:避免使用SELECT *、避免使用子查詢、使用EXPLAIN命令分析查詢語(yǔ)句、使用連接來(lái)代替子查詢等。
3. 什么是事務(wù)處理?
事務(wù)是指一組操作,這些操作要么全部執(zhí)行成功,要么全部不執(zhí)行。事務(wù)處理是指對(duì)事務(wù)進(jìn)行管理和控制,保證事務(wù)的原子性、一致性、隔離性和持久性。常用的事務(wù)處理技巧包括:使用BEGIN、COMMIT和ROLLBACK命令控制事務(wù)的開(kāi)始、結(jié)束和回滾、使用鎖機(jī)制來(lái)保證事務(wù)的隔離性等。
4. 什么是備份恢復(fù)?
ysqldumpysql命令恢復(fù)數(shù)據(jù)庫(kù)、使用二進(jìn)制日志備份和恢復(fù)數(shù)據(jù)庫(kù)等。
本文介紹的是MySQL數(shù)據(jù)庫(kù)的高級(jí)知識(shí)點(diǎn),這些知識(shí)點(diǎn)對(duì)于數(shù)據(jù)庫(kù)的性能優(yōu)化和數(shù)據(jù)安全非常重要。讀者可以根據(jù)自己的需求和實(shí)際情況,選擇合適的技巧來(lái)優(yōu)化自己的數(shù)據(jù)庫(kù)。